Virgin Media is offering customers BIKE, a channel dedicated to cycling.
The broadcaster offers a mix of live coverage, documentaries and original UK programming. It will be available to customers signed up to the M+ service and above.
Virgin Media’s chief digital entertainment officer, David Bouchier said: “You can’t question the growth in cycling in recent years, and on our TV service it is all about people’s interests and passions, be it more mainstream media or specialist channels. We know there is a strong interest in sport from football to cycling so we’re delighted to bring BIKE to Virgin Media homes.”
The schedule includes live coverage of many of the season’s top professional races.
